16.11.2005, 12:58 | #1 |
Участник
|
Вот мучаюсь уже который час с одним отчетом... CustReport_CollectionLetter
Дело в том, что в стандартом варианте етому классу параметр RunOn выставлен CalledFrom. Функция prompt() вызывается 2 раза!!! все бы да ничего, если би я недобовлял свой параметр/control (printLogo) на dialog()... getFromDialog() всегда в этом случае выполняется на второй вызов!! (где значения дефолтовые) поэтому, как бы пользователь не менял значение CheckBox - всегда берется False После изменения RunOn, на Server/Client - все заработало... Ещё вопрос - што мне лучше оставить - Server или Client, если бдруг проблема в kernel и сам я ничем не исправлю? выложил `xpo` и `screenshot-ы` 1.) Client/Server screenshot 2.) CalledFrom screenshot PS: только что при promt() вывел значение xml() и тот выдал различние ObjectRef ID... Проблема наверное здесь... какой-то глюк |
|
16.11.2005, 14:01 | #2 |
Участник
|
сделайте CurrentList, pack, unpack для своего параметра
|
|
17.11.2005, 11:17 | #3 |
Участник
|
Spasibo. pomoglo...
|
|